Council approves $300,000 PCDC reimbursement grant for Fuller Bell youth baseball and softball fields

Summary

Council approved a PCDC community engagement reimbursement grant not to exceed $300,000 to reimburse Fuller Bell youth baseball and softball for essential repairs and fencing replacement. League representatives pressed for access to new city fields and raised safety concerns about existing fences; council carried the motion after assurances on documentation and IRS standing.

The Pflugerville City Council voted Nov. 12 to approve a PCDC Community Engagement Grant—reimbursement not to exceed $300,000—to support essential repairs and upgrades at Fuller Bell ISD youth baseball and softball fields.
